Deutsche Bank to replace long-time finance chief

Stefan Krause has presided over the German bank's finances during a tumultuous period

Deutsche Bank is replacing its long-time finance chief, Stefan Krause , with a Goldman Sachs partner, Marcus Schenck, according to people familiar with the matter.

Krause, who has faced criticism from investors over his financial leadership of the giant German bank, will take a newly created position within Deutsche Bank, one person said.
